api调用
-
如何高效处理PHP中的异步操作?GuzzlePromises助你实现非阻塞并发!
可以通过以下地址学习composer:学习地址 在当今高度互联的web世界里,我们的php应用早已不再是孤立的个体。想象一下,你正在开发一个聚合信息平台,需要同时从多个外部api获取数据:用户画像api、商品推荐api、物流信息api……如果你的代码是这样写的: // 伪代码:顺序执行的API调用$…
-
告别异步操作的噩梦:如何使用Composer和GuzzlePromises优雅地处理并发请求
在开发一个需要频繁调用第三方API的PHP应用时,我遇到了一个令人沮丧的性能瓶颈。我需要从多个数据源获取信息,然后进行聚合展示。最初,我采用的是传统的同步请求方式,结果导致页面加载速度奇慢,用户反馈抱怨连连。为了提高效率,我尝试将这些请求改为异步执行,但随之而来的却是“回调地狱”的噩梦:代码逻辑变得…
-
告别“回调地狱”:如何使用Composer和GuzzlePromises优雅处理PHP异步操作
最近在开发一个需要频繁与第三方API交互的PHP应用时,我遇到了一个经典难题:如何高效、优雅地处理一系列相互依赖的异步操作。想象一下,我的应用需要先从用户服务获取用户信息,然后根据用户信息去订单服务拉取订单详情,最后再将这些数据进行聚合展示。如果采用传统的同步阻塞方式,用户将不得不等待所有API调用…
-
如何解决PHPPSR-15应用中的性能瓶颈与调用链追踪难题?OpenTelemetryPSR-15自动埋点助你一臂之力!
在当今复杂的PHP应用架构中,中间件模式已成为处理HTTP请求的基石。通过将不同的职责(如认证、日志记录、路由、业务逻辑)封装成独立的中间件,我们能够构建出高度模块化、易于维护的系统。然而,这种模式在带来便利的同时,也引入了一个棘手的问题:当用户抱怨应用响应缓慢,或者某个请求处理失败时,我们如何才能…
-
客服外包公司如何对接千牛、拼多多后台?无缝对接千牛&拼多多,破解多平台客服管理难题



随着电商平台系统的不断迭代升级,客服外包公司是否能够高效、稳定地对接千牛与拼多多后台,已成为影响商家服务响应速度与用户体验的关键因素。晓多科技星环智服-客服外包服务深度打通主流电商系统接口,推出“一键授权、双平台并行”的轻量化对接模式,无需额外开发投入,即可实现跨平台消息集中处理、数据看板统一展示及…
-
如何将语音高效转换为文本?使用Composer和GoogleCloudSpeech客户端轻松实现
可以通过一下地址学习composer:学习地址 语音识别的痛点:从零开始的困境 想象一下,你正在开发一款创新的在线会议记录工具,或者一个能够通过语音命令控制的智能家居系统。这些应用的核心功能都离不开一个关键环节:将用户的语音输入准确地转换成可处理的文本。 然而,当你开始着手实现这一功能时,会发现面临…
-
告别漫长等待:如何使用Composer与GuzzlePromises解决PHP并发瓶颈
可以通过一下地址学习composer:学习地址 遭遇性能瓶颈:同步I/O的痛点 想象一下这样的场景:你的php应用需要从三个不同的微服务或第三方api获取数据,例如用户画像、订单详情和库存信息。如果采用最直观的同步方式,代码可能会是这样: $userData = fetch_user_profile…
-
异步操作的救星:如何使用Composer和GuzzlePromises优雅地处理PHP并发请求
可以通过一下地址学习composer:学习地址 引言:性能瓶颈与异步的呼唤 想象一下这样的场景:你正在开发一个聚合新闻的应用,需要同时从多个新闻源(各自提供不同的api)获取最新头条。如果采用传统的同步请求方式,你的程序会依次等待每个api的响应,一个请求没回来,下一个就无法开始。假设每个api响应…
-
告别漫长等待:如何使用Composer和GuzzlePromises实现PHP异步请求优化
可以通过一下地址学习composer:学习地址 在当今瞬息万变的互联网世界里,用户对网页和应用响应速度的要求越来越高。想象一下,你正在开发一个电商网站的订单处理系统。当用户点击“提交订单”时,你的php后端可能需要同时调用多个外部服务:例如,向库存服务发送请求以扣减商品数量,向支付网关发起交易,并通…
-
告别PHP阻塞:如何利用Composer与GuzzlePromises实现高效异步编程
可以通过以下地址学习composer:学习地址 传统PHP的“等待”之痛 在传统的PHP开发中,我们习惯于编写按部就班的代码。比如,当你需要从三个不同的微服务获取数据时,代码通常会是这样的: $data1 = callApi1(); // 等待API1返回$data2 = callApi2(); /…